What is often the first illness to appear in an HIV-infected infant?

Pneumonia caused by Pneumocystis carinii often is the first AIDS-related illness to appear in HIV-infected infants and is a major cause of death during the first year.

What are the safety concerns of using bumbo seats?

Safety concerns of using Bumbo Seats include infants tumbling out and hurting themselves and tipping the seat over. This is not usually a problem when the seat is used on the floor, but it's recommended not to use the seat on elevated surfaces.
